Powerful Quake Shakes Papua New Guinea

World | December 8, 2005, Thursday // 00:00

A powerful earthquake if magnitude 6.l on the Richter scale shook the northern coast of Papua New Guinea on Thursday. The quake hit about 125 kilometers southeast of the town of Madang, known for its scuba-diving facilities and resorts. There are no reports of victims. Local authorities claimed that Madang residents did not feel the quake too strongly, and there were no material damages
